Output 54b8a96e9b9344b1c323ce3f1fe4f5869d5d49c12aedfff31d81cf490b966567:30

value
1136417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3f7511b04f79ea7359944998b7bd1958a924d7 OP_EQUAL
address
3P8tjiPmxFpXRtv65wvCeoSdy7DNeM1K4R
transaction
54b8a96e9b9344b1c323ce3f1fe4f5869d5d49c12aedfff31d81cf490b966567
confirmations
406228
spent
true